The JMG program is a innovative youth gardening program. It is modeled after the Master Gardener program and offers horticultural and environmental science education, and leadership and life skills development through fun and creative activities. This program is committed to helping young people become good gardeners and good citizens. (P) We will cultivate a connection to children's literature by using garden and ecology-themed books. Examples include: Linnea in Monet's Garden, The Giving Tree, The Lotus Seed. There will also be a strong emphasis on wildlife gardening and we hope to expand our current garden site to enhance the local wildlife.
